liāoliáoliào

lift up

liāo
to lift up
to lift or raise something hanging down, such as a skirt, curtain, or hair; to pull up a sleeve
to sprinkle
to sprinkle water using the hand or by scooping it with the palms
to glance
(colloquial) to take a quick look; to glance at something
liáo
to tease
to tease, provoke, or stir up emotions; to flirt
(bound form) messy
(bound form) messy; confused; chaotic; used in the expression 眼花撩乱 yǎn​huā​liáo​luàn
liào
to put down
(colloquial) to put down or leave behind; to throw or knock down
to die
(colloquial) to pass away; to die
